Once, I thought the desert barren,
a lifeless, stagnant place
of no particular beauty or worth,
but as the years roll by,
and I, too, approach a desert
solely mine,
I find, to my delight, an oasis
of bittersweet contradictions:
life in constant motion,
whose sandy floor bears footprints
just as easily erased
as they were stamped on my soul
by eager visitors.

B – Besting the Big Bad Wolf

Weathered

The wind howled last night,
huffing and puffing
against my clapboard house.
The moon rose
to its fevered pitch and
still the wind paced outside.
I lay cuddled in my bed
all the while, secure.
I’d framed my home
with concrete and steel,
you see, the facade of wood
an afterthought.
And though he tried,
he failed,
and my house stood squat
while I lived inside.

Where Will You Be Tomorrow?

        Where will you be tomorrow?
        When the clap clap clap
        of the train on the track
        dwindles
        into monotony
        and the exciting bend
        beyond the horizon
        comes and goes
        will you sit still
        in the same seat
        or move to the next
        car and lean out
        the open window,
        smiling
        as the bugs hit your teeth?
